DataXpress stands for office automation in a simple manner.  It's also about integration of data but also about easy to use.  In the upper left corner of the site you see sometimes the word DossXpess.  Doss is a part of the dutch word Dossier which is File in English.  DataXpress is based on the files lawyers make.  In the product highlights of DataXpress the main properties of the system are mentioned.  These are the way its split up in modules and the way these can be chosen to make the user see only the things he needs.  DataXpress communicates with Excel and Word for extra output.  Interfaces in all modules are built in the same easy manner and all use and display involved data from the other modules.  There is also a possibility to extend the number of data in a file by the user himself.  The database isn't delivered empty but with a basic set of data for the company.  These data can be extended by the user. Also all reports can be made and changed by the user. 

The part "Systeemeisen" - hardware demand - tells about the hardware needed.   Generally a Pentium 400 system can handle DataXpress.  The same is for the database server.  Almost any Pentium system will be able to handle it.  The system needs Windows 95 or more recent and with 64 Mb internal or more.  Software needs 10 Mb and for data you may need at least 20-40 Gb depending on the number of data and documents.  Prices of DataXpress are connected to the number of modules a named user uses.  The price you pay is for using the system.  It can't be bought.  Connected to these payments are fast help with problems and regular updates.

The following modules are part of DataXpress:

     Relationmanagement:  For keeping up to date of all kind of personal and
            business relations with many possible details
     Files:  Business files including concerned relations in the files, documents, agenda
           and invoicing
     Documents:  All documents to be sent to relations in the files are made and stored
            here, connected to the files and the relations.  Making documents can
            be done using templates which use data in the files and relations database
     Agenda:  Contains all agenda data of events concerning files and relations
     Invoicing:  Able to handle all known types of invoicing in (law) business

DataXpress is designed for law firms and notaries.  However, the possibilities of it go further than that.  The way data are handled makes that it can be used by many other types of companies.   The only thing  to do is using a bit different data.  Especially the possibilities in invoicing, in which also pricing tables can be used gives the wider use.
All modules in DataXpress use templates.  So there are templates to make files, relations data, invoices etc.  In this way DataXpress tries to minimise the work of repeating activities.  These templates also give you the possibility to make divisions which are added to the data the template stands for.   Another asset is the module statistics which opens the way to new understandings of data.
